George Winston, What Was the First Record You Ever Bought?
“I think it might have been ‘Bimbo’ by Jim Reeves.
No, actually, I think it was ’16 Tons’ by Ernie Ford. Yeah, I think that was it. It was 1956, and I was in Miles City, Montana. It was on Capitol Records with that purple logo and the Capitol Building. I think that would have been it. It was so impressionistic – it took me to swamps and everyplace else.
I didn’t realize that there was a whole genre of folk songs that weren’t really folk songs.”
Pianist George Winston brings his winter program to the Colonial Theatre in Pittsfield, Mass. on Wednesday (December 9).
